A Trane Commercial Case Study
New York City Center worked with Trane Commercial on a major renovation of its historic New York theater to improve audience and performer comfort while reducing energy use. The venue needed better HVAC performance, tighter control over temperature and humidity, improved air quality, and a solution that could be installed around an already booked performance schedule.
Trane Commercial helped implement a staged HVAC and controls upgrade that included a new 100-ton chiller, optimization of two existing Trane CenTraVac chillers, added temperature, humidity, and CO2 sensors, variable frequency drives, and an upgraded Trane Tracer Summit building automation system with Chiller Plant Manager. The result was a more comfortable theater with almost zero complaints, estimated annual energy savings of 6,489 million BTUs, and support for a Silver LEED rating.
